West Norwood Memorial Park Of Hans Schwarze is a Grade II listed building in the Lambeth local planning authority area, England. First listed on 2 August 1993. Tomb.

Elevated chest tomb. c1883, designer unknown. Grey and pink granite. Rectangular, stepped base with 6 squat columns supporting a chest tomb having moulded pink granite base and inscribed frize; bronze panels, with wreaths and inscriptions, set between grey granite columns. Cornice and scoop-profile lid surmounted by a pink granite cross set between scrolls.
